技术文摘
MySQL入门概述
MySQL入门概述
在当今数字化时代,数据库对于数据管理和存储至关重要,而MySQL作为一款广泛使用的关系型数据库管理系统,深受开发者青睐。对于初学者来说,了解MySQL的基础知识是迈向数据库开发领域的关键一步。
MySQL是一种开源的数据库管理系统,它具有高性能、可靠性和易用性等优点。其核心功能在于高效地存储、检索和管理数据,为各种规模的应用程序提供数据支持。无论是小型的个人项目,还是大型企业级应用,MySQL都能发挥重要作用。
在MySQL中,数据以表格的形式存储,每个表格由行(记录)和列(字段)组成。这种结构使得数据的组织和查询变得直观且高效。例如,一个存储用户信息的表格,可能包含用户ID、姓名、邮箱等字段,每一行则对应一个具体用户的信息。
要与MySQL进行交互,就需要掌握SQL语言(结构化查询语言)。SQL是用于管理和操作数据库的标准语言,通过它可以实现创建数据库、表格,插入、查询、更新和删除数据等各种操作。比如,使用“CREATE DATABASE”语句可以创建一个新的数据库,“CREATE TABLE”语句用于创建表格,“INSERT INTO”语句用来向表格中插入数据,“SELECT”语句用于从表格中检索数据。
安装MySQL相对简单,官方网站提供了详细的安装指南。安装完成后,可以通过命令行客户端或图形化管理工具(如phpMyAdmin、Navicat等)来管理和操作数据库。命令行客户端适合熟悉命令操作的开发者,能进行各种复杂的操作;而图形化管理工具则以直观的界面,方便初学者快速上手。
学习MySQL入门知识是开启数据库开发之旅的重要基石。通过理解其基本概念、掌握SQL语言以及熟悉安装和管理方式,开发者能够更好地应对各种数据处理需求,为后续深入学习和实践打下坚实的基础。
- 携程构建多端一致设计研发体系的零起点实践
- Spring Boot 性能调优:选对事务方式,加快接口响应速度
- 面试官询问:怎样设计并实现带过期时间的本地缓存
- 探讨 C# 前台线程对程序退出的阻塞机制
- 高效内存管理的解锁:C++智能指针用法解析
- 14 个 VS Code 神级扩展,助力提升生产力!
- Java CompletableFuture 异步超时的实现研究
- C# 轻松达成 Modbus 通信
- Andrej Karpathy:认知负荷于软件开发至关重要
- JavaScript 用户登录表单的焦点事件浅析
- Python 基础之字典知识:一篇文章全解析
- Kubernetes 镜像拉取策略深度剖析:需求导向的最佳配置选择之道
- 深入理解利用 ZooKeeper 构建注册中心的方法
- 利用 mediapipe 实现实时手部追踪
- Netty 零拷贝的内涵及工作原理